Output 993b3634cb74ae1adcc580101f1226a5cf93307e9f4d3b64a09295a4174fb673:50

value
25508138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e352f502d205de23c62ef680bdbf11c2d4d7438 OP_EQUAL
address
MLs5u1t2oitUpiX5FSk3bgTnapm9nNR2J6
transaction
993b3634cb74ae1adcc580101f1226a5cf93307e9f4d3b64a09295a4174fb673
spent
true